Cnidium (She Chuang Zi): Cnidium is a herb frequently used in traditional Chinese medicine. It's known for its potential benefits related to supporting skin health, addressing occasional discomfort, and promoting reproductive wellness.
Tea (Camellia sinensis): Tea is widely consumed globally and comes in various forms such as green, black, white, and oolong. Each type has its unique properties and potential health benefits. Green tea, for instance, is valued for its high antioxidant content and potential to support metabolism and overall well-being.
